Wpis z mikrobloga

Pytanie o zachowanie RESTa z którym jeszcze się nie spotkałem.

Lekaro jest firmą która wywozi śmieci dla Warszawy. Na stronie Lekaro:
https://lekaro.pl/harmonogram-wawer-rembertow-wesola/
jest osadzony ajax:
https://apps.c-trace.de/web.lekarowarschau-abfallkalender/kalendarzodpadow

Zrobiłem sobie kawałek skryptu w NodeRed który codzień robił POST, obrabiał odpowiedź i wysyłał mi na komórkę przypomnienie jeśli jutro jadą śmieci.

Ale szwaby zmieniły tego RESTa i teraz przy każdym wywołaniu https://apps.c-trace.de/web.lekarowarschau-abfallkalender/kalendarzodpadow - jest robiony 302 i dodawany indywidualny numer sesji w środku URL ..../S(xxxxxx)/....
np.
https://apps.c-trace.de/web.lekarowarschau-abfallkalender/(S(z4blr5uafcmhzpjhugxg1ikn))/kalendarzodpadow

Czy to jakaś właściwość .NET czy może szwabom nie podoba się, że ktoś czyta z automatu? Oczywiście jest to do obejścia - sparsować Location 302 i wstawić identyfikator sesji w drugie wywołanie URLa, ale trochę zachodu.

Jestem ciekaw co to za mechanizm bo wcześniej z takim się nie spotkałem?

#programowanie #homeassistant #nodered #homeautomation
p.....r - Pytanie o zachowanie RESTa z którym jeszcze się nie spotkałem.

Lekaro je...

źródło: comment_1611441356DPjVocS8eZWqsPPGG4uyEA.jpg

Pobierz
  • 4